Position Overview:

The IT Program Manager, manages and leads the mission critical projects and IT activities and associated budgets to include Infrastructure, Applications, Support, EMR, BI, Cybersecurity and Emerging Technology Implementations This leader will report to the CIO/CISO.

Specific Responsibilities:

  • Oversee the project activities of IT teams, ensuring that projects are properly resourced, and are completed on time and on budget.
  • Be a resource in developing upfront estimates of time and resource utilization through organized discovery with stakeholders, IT resources and vendors.
  • Plan and manage internal and outsourced IT projects.
  • Ensure that project execution plans are established and executed as planned.
  • Review and/or approve adjustments in project outlays.
  • Schedule and oversee meetings that have to do with IT projects.
  • Administer and manage budgets for the execution of multiple IT projects.
  • Present status regularly to management and governance committees
  • Use negotiation skills, influence and creativity to achieve successful outcomes around scope, schedule, costs/budget, issues/risks, and resources.
